What's the best 416 kit for around $200 or so? I can get one with all the stuff for about $200 including a JE 10:8:1 piston. I will need to bore my cylinder though so that's not included in the $200.

walt miller
03-06-2005, 02:42 PM
I just got a 416 kit from www.dirt-deals.com 1 1/2 weeks ago. The whole kit cost me $116.95 and free shipping for a wiseco piston, wrist pin, clips, and a top end gasket. Went with the 11:1. It is bored now and figured out my compression will be 10.53:1 with stock thickness head gasket.
